We traveled as a family of 4, 2 kids ages 5 and 8 years old. We are not frequent cruisers but have cruised on NCL 3 times and Disney one time.

Embarkation was very smooth. We got put into the Haven Line and was expedited thru the process.

We booked a Haven Family Suite. We had room number 16722. This was basically a small bedroom connected to an even smaller kids room with bunk beds and a sitting area and dining area in between. The room was in excellent condition and was near the Haven Restaurant. Overall a very nice cabin and location. The balcony was extremely small for a premium room.
